JAMRUD: Terrorist attacks against polio vaccination drive in Khyber tribal region left at least 12 people dead and several wounded, ARY News reported on Saturday.
Three attacks at polio vaccination campaign in Jamrud in Khyber tribal region claimed 12 persons including a child and personnel of Levies and Khasadar force.
Bomb attacks in Lashoro area of the region’s Jamrud district targeted the campaign to get rid of the crippling disease in Pakistan, one of the three countries where polio has been a major public health threat. Other two countries are neighboring Afghanistan and Nigeria.
